Handover — Night Shift, Ostrel Park Building B

Dariusz, the cooling fans in the server room flagged an alert, so the Vantrix engineer may return after 23:00 tonight. Escort him at all times, log entry and exit times in the red binder, and confirm the door latches fully on exit — it has been sticking. To release the server room door, enter the code below.

badge for yahif-bahaf: bdg-XUBUM-7

## Support

Tilecrest is the cache layer sitting between the Mapwright renderer and object storage. Before cutting a release, verify the eviction-policy config matches the release checklist — mismatched TTLs have caused cold-cache storms twice. Release-blocking issues should include the cache-hit ratio from the staging dashboard and the tile set affected. Non-blocking bugs go in the tracker with the `tilecrest` label. For anything that threatens the release window, skip the tracker and write to the cache team directly.

escalation mailbox, kaweg-kahif: druwyn.sordor@nelvroworks.corp

RUNBOOK — Account recovery, reminder job (Mendwell Clinic Scheduler)

If the service account running the nightly appointment-reminder job is locked out, reminders silently stop and no-show rates climb by morning. Check the job status first; a stalled run since 02:00 usually means the lockout already happened. Support may reset the account themselves — do not escalate unless the reset fails twice. Open the recovery console, select the scheduler account, and when prompted enter the recovery passphrase shown below.

recovery phrase for hadup-fawep: framir-kaswyn-jorael